> 3 dayWhere was this machine all my life? If all I needed was to keep my tires inflated I’d probably still buy this. A pneumatic nail gun prompted me to buy this. I never know if something this inexpensive is just a Chinese knock-off or a safe, well-built machine. Time will tell, but so far I’m living the whisper quiet operation and solid construction. It weighs a bit much, so I’ll likely put it on wheels. UPDATE 2022: I have somehow made excuses to buy pneumatic tools just because of the great compressor. I made it sound near silent in the original review. It’s not. But relative to its peers there is no comparison. I did have a part failure that took some work and really thread compound to replace successfully. Not expensive though. And I’d still buy this again.

> 3 dayI love the fact that this compressor is really quiet. I can run it in the house without it making a lot of noise. It works as well as other compressors I have used. The only issue (and it is not a big deal) is the weight of the unit. It is fairly heavy and cant be carried any great distance. Since I transport it via vehicle, I can put up with weight. All in all, a worthwhile purchase.
